Steve Austin passed away in December 2022 at the age of 97. Steve was a well-known and well-loved member of the VOC community, having devoted the past 35 years to serving Colorado's outdoors and the people who care for them.
He first volunteered with VOC in 1987 and quickly became recognized as a natural leader and cherished mentor. Steve received numerous awards over the years including our 1995 Mentor of the Year and 1997 Volunteer of the Year; in 2015, he completed his 300th VOC project and Governor Hickenlooper issued a proclamation to declare November 7, 2015, as Steve Austin Day in his honor.
Steve's generous spirit extended beyond VOC as well. He spent many hours volunteering with the City of Northglenn: Steve tutored elementary school students in math, assisted seniors with tax preparation, served as treasurer for the Citizens' Police Academy Alumni Association, and helped to repair hundreds of bicycles to be donated throughout the community.
Steve will be incredibly missed by all of us at VOC, and his contributions will not be forgotten.
